The Connection Between Physical Health and Mental Health
Research consistently demonstrates a strong link between physical and mental well-being. Exercise, proper nutrition, and mindfulness practices can reduce symptoms of anxiety and depression, improve cognitive function, and enhance emotional regulation.
-
Exercise and Mood Regulation: Regular physical activity stimulates endorphins and serotonin, improving mood and reducing stress.
-
Nutrition and Brain Health: A balanced diet supports brain function, stabilizes energy, and enhances mental clarity.
-
Mindfulness and Stress Reduction: Practices like meditation and yoga improve focus, emotional awareness, and resilience to stress.
By addressing both physical and mental health, fitness and wellness programs create a foundation for sustainable recovery.
Key Components of Fitness and Wellness Programs
1. Physical Fitness Activities
Structured exercise programs including cardio, strength training, and flexibility exercises promote physical health and positively impact mental well-being. Participants experience reduced anxiety, improved sleep, and greater energy levels.
2. Nutritional Guidance
Proper nutrition is essential for brain function and mood regulation. Wellness programs often include personalized meal planning, education on healthy eating habits, and strategies to address emotional eating.
3. Mindfulness and Stress Management
Mindfulness-based practices, such as meditation, yoga, and deep-breathing exercises, help individuals manage stress, increase emotional awareness, and enhance focus. Regular practice supports better mental health outcomes and resilience.

Benefits of Fitness and Wellness Programs
1. Enhanced Mood and Reduced Anxiety
Physical activity and mindfulness practices stimulate neurochemicals like endorphins and serotonin, which naturally elevate mood and reduce anxiety symptoms.
2. Improved Cognitive Function
Exercise and proper nutrition support brain health, improving memory, concentration, and decision-making skills crucial for managing mental health challenges.
3. Better Sleep Patterns
Regular activity and mindfulness practices contribute to improved sleep quality, which is critical for mental health and recovery.
4. Increased Resilience and Stress Management
Learning to manage stress through structured wellness practices helps individuals cope with triggers and life challenges more effectively.
5. Integration with Therapy and Recovery Programs
Fitness and wellness activities complement therapy sessions by translating coping strategies into physical and practical practices. Participants develop a well-rounded toolkit for long-term mental health maintenance.

Evidence Supporting Fitness and Mental Health
Studies show that structured wellness programs reduce depression and anxiety, improve mood, and enhance cognitive function. Combining physical fitness, nutrition, and mindfulness with therapy interventions strengthens recovery outcomes. For example, participants in programs that integrate exercise and mindfulness report lower relapse rates, increased life satisfaction, and improved emotional resilience.
